Fayat to acquire US-based road equipment maker LeeBoy

French construction and industrial conglomerate Fayat Group has signed an agreement to acquire LeeBoy, a US manufacturer of road construction equipment, from Singapore-based ST Engineering.

Fayat logo

Headquartered in North Carolina, US, LeeBoy produces a range of machines including asphalt pavers, compact motor graders and road maintenance tools.

Fayat, which generated €5.7 billion (US$6.6 billion) in turnover in 2024, operates in 170 countries across seven divisions including road equipment and civil works.

The deal is expected to close in the fourth quarter of 2025, pending regulatory approvals in the US. The transaction value was not disclosed.
